Choosing the Right Shoe Cabinet With Doors: A Buying Guide

Capacity and Dimensions

The first consideration is how many pairs of shoes you need to store. Shoe cabinets come in a wide range of sizes, from compact units holding just a few pairs to large cabinets capable of accommodating 30+ pairs. Consider your current shoe collection and potential growth. Don’t forget to measure the space where you plan to place the cabinet! Pay attention to width, depth, and height. A cabinet that’s too large will overwhelm the space, while one that’s too small will defeat the purpose. Adjustable shelves are a huge benefit here, allowing you to customize the space for different shoe heights (flats vs. boots).

Construction & Durability

A shoe cabinet is an investment, so durability is key. Look for cabinets constructed from engineered wood (MDF) or solid wood. MDF is generally more affordable but quality varies – look for E0 or E1 grade MDF, as these have lower formaldehyde emissions. Solid wood is more expensive but offers superior strength and longevity. Sturdiness also depends on the overall build quality. Features like sturdy backing boards, reinforced joints, and a stable base are indicators of a well-made cabinet. Some cabinets even include anti-tip kits for added safety, especially important if you have children or pets.

Door Style & Accessibility

The door style impacts both the aesthetics and functionality of the cabinet. Options include hinged doors, sliding doors, and louvered doors. Hinged doors offer full access to the shoes but require sufficient space to swing open. Sliding doors are ideal for smaller spaces as they don’t require extra clearance. Louvered doors provide ventilation and a glimpse of the shoes inside. Consider how easily you want to be able to see and access your shoes. Acrylic or open-front designs offer quick visibility, while closed cabinets offer more dust protection.

Style & Aesthetics

A shoe cabinet shouldn’t just be functional; it should also complement your home décor. Consider the overall style of your entryway or hallway. Cabinets are available in a variety of finishes and designs, from modern minimalist to farmhouse rustic. Color is also important – a white cabinet can brighten a space, while a darker finish can add sophistication. Look for details like hardware (handles, knobs) and any decorative molding that will enhance the cabinet’s appearance.

Additional Features

Beyond the main considerations, keep an eye out for useful extras. Adjustable shelves, as mentioned, are incredibly versatile. Some cabinets include drawers for storing smaller items like socks, shoe polish, or keys. A top surface can serve as a display area for decorative items or a convenient spot to drop your bag. Ventilation features (like louvered doors or strategically placed holes) help prevent moisture buildup and odors.
